Entry is always free to the  The Florida Keys Eco-Discovery Center in Key West, which that showcases the local ecosystems with interactive displays and exhibits.

Among the exhibits is a mock version of the Aquarius ocean laboratory.

The Florida Keys Eco-Discovery Center  is  open 9 a.m. to 4 p.m.  Tuesdays through Saturdays, 305-809-4750.

The venue offers  Discovery Saturday programs the third Saturdays of the month,  featuring  free activities for kids.

The Center is run and sponsored by Florida Keys National Marine Sanctuary, NOAA, the South Florida Water Management District, Everglades and Dry Tortugas National Parks, the National Wildlife Refuges of the Florida Keys and Eastern National.
